Will had another great night after an apnea scare he had when we were up there visiting that put his daddy into a state of shock. He is much better today and his daddy was able to rest easy knowing that Will was doing better. Apnea spells with preemies this small are completely normal. They bounce back out of it within 10 seconds.

His feedings have been increased from 6ml to 8ml and he is COMPLETELY off the TPN bag and he is getting all the nutrients from the breast milk that he needs! HALLELUJAH!!!!!!! He weighs 520 grams or 1lb 2oz which is down 20 grams from yesterdays weigh in. All his blood gas tests and chest xrays came back normal. He has been flipped over and is doing a little tummy time to try and ease the apnea spells. The respiratory therapist said he would be on his tummy for about 48 hours and he assured me this is good for him to do. So all is well in Will's life.
